Car Seat Fundamentals

A car seat is designed to protect your baby in the event of a crash or sudden stop. There are two main types: infant seats, which are designed for newborns to 12-18 months, and convertible seats, which can be used from birth to 4-5 years. When choosing a car seat, consider the weight and height limits, as well as the type of installation required.

  • The American Academy of Pediatrics recommends installing the car seat in the back seat of the vehicle, away from airbags.
  • Make sure to check the car seat’s expiration date and manufacturer’s instructions for proper installation and use.

Stroller Fundamentals

A stroller is designed to provide a comfortable and safe way to transport your baby while out and about. There are several types of strollers, including single, double, and jogging strollers. When choosing a stroller, consider the weight capacity, foldability, and storage space. Also, think about the terrain you’ll be using the stroller on, as some strollers are better suited for rough terrain than others.

Car Seat Safety Features

When it comes to car seats, safety should always be your top priority. Look for seats with features like impact-absorbing foam, reinforced steel frames, and adjustable harness systems. These features can help protect your child from the forces of a crash and ensure they’re securely fastened in place.

  • The LATCH (Lower Anchors and Tethers for Children) system, which makes it easier to install the car seat and ensures a secure fit.
  • Anti-rebound bars, which help prevent the car seat from rebounding or moving back and forth in the event of a crash.

Car Seat and Stroller Compatibility

One often-overlooked consideration is the compatibility between your car seat and stroller. Look for strollers with car seat adapters or frames that can accommodate your car seat, making it easy to move your child from the car to the stroller and back again.

Why is a 5-point harness important in a car seat?

A 5-point harness is a critical safety feature in a car seat, providing maximum protection for your child’s head, neck, and body. The harness consists of five straps: two shoulder straps, two hip straps, and one crotch strap. This design distributes the force of a crash across your child’s body, reducing the risk of injury or ejection from the seat.

Why should I consider a travel system when choosing a stroller?

A travel system combines a stroller with an infant car seat, offering a convenient and seamless way to transport your child from car to stroller. This system allows you to move your child from the car to the stroller without waking them up, making it perfect for long trips or airport travel. Additionally, a travel system often comes with a stroller frame that can be easily attached to the car seat, making it a great investment for parents who plan to use their stroller frequently.
